SMBJ78C-E3/52 Equivalent & Substitute Parts
Part Overview
The SMBJ78C-E3/52 is a 78V Transient Voltage Suppressor (TVS) diode manufactured by Vishay General Semiconductor - Diodes Division. This surface mount component in DO-214AA (SMB) package is designed for general-purpose transient voltage suppression applications. The part is currently listed as obsolete, making equivalent and substitute parts necessary for ongoing design support and procurement.

Key Parameters
| Parameter | Value |
|---|---|
| Voltage - Reverse Standoff (Typ) | 78V |
| Voltage - Breakdown (Min) | 86.7V |
| Voltage - Clamping (Max) @ Ipp | 139V |
| Current - Peak Pulse (10/1000µs) | 4.3A |
| Power - Peak Pulse | 600W |
| Operating Temperature Range | -55°C ~ 150°C (TJ) |
| Mounting Type | Surface Mount |
| Package / Case | DO-214AA, SMB |
| Type | Zener |
| Bidirectional Channels | 1 |
Substitute Part Grouping Explanation
Substitution for the SMBJ78C-E3/52 is determined by the following critical parameters:
- Voltage - Reverse Standoff (Typ): 78V
- Voltage - Breakdown (Min): 86.7V
- Package / Case: DO-214AA (SMB)
- Mounting Type: Surface Mount
- Type: Zener, Bidirectional
- Power - Peak Pulse: 600W
Substitute parts must maintain the same reverse standoff voltage (78V), breakdown voltage (86.7V minimum), and surface mount DO-214AA package to ensure mechanical and electrical compatibility. Variations in clamping voltage and peak pulse current are acceptable within the defined electrical specifications for this product category, provided all other parameters remain within tolerance.
Parameter Comparison
| Parameter | SMBJ78C-E3/52 (Main) | SMBJ78CA-E3/52 | SMBJ78CE3/TR13 | SMBJ78CA-13-F |
|---|---|---|---|---|
| Manufacturer | Vishay | Vishay | Microchip Technology | Diodes Incorporated |
| Voltage - Reverse Standoff (Typ) | 78V | 78V | 78V | 78V |
| Voltage - Breakdown (Min) | 86.7V | 86.7V | 86.7V | 86.7V |
| Voltage - Clamping (Max) @ Ipp | 139V | 126V | 139V | 126V |
| Current - Peak Pulse (10/1000µs) | 4.3A | 4.8A | 4.3A | 4.7A |
| Power - Peak Pulse | 600W | 600W | 600W | 600W |
| Operating Temperature Range | -55°C ~ 150°C | -55°C ~ 150°C | -65°C ~ 150°C | -55°C ~ 150°C |
| Package / Case | DO-214AA, SMB | DO-214AA, SMB | DO-214AA, SMB | DO-214AA, SMB |
| Type | Zener | Zener | Zener | Zener |
| Bidirectional Channels | 1 | 1 | 1 | 1 |
| RoHS Status | ROHS3 Compliant | ROHS3 Compliant | ROHS3 Compliant | ROHS3 Compliant |
| Product Status | Obsolete | Active | Active | Active |

Frequently Asked Questions (FAQ)
Q: Can SMBJ78CA-E3/52 directly replace SMBJ78C-E3/52?
A: Yes. Both parts share identical reverse standoff voltage (78V), breakdown voltage (86.7V), and DO-214AA package. SMBJ78CA-E3/52 is an active product from the same manufacturer, making it a direct functional equivalent.
Q: What is the difference between the 139V and 126V clamping voltage options?
A: The clamping voltage determines the maximum voltage the diode will allow across its terminals during a transient event. SMBJ78C-E3/52 and SMBJ78CE3/TR13 clamp at 139V maximum, while SMBJ78CA-E3/52, SMBJ78CA, and SMBJ78CA-13-F clamp at 126V maximum. Selection depends on the specific transient suppression requirements of the application circuit.
Q: Are all substitute parts in the same DO-214AA package?
A: Yes. All listed substitutes use the DO-214AA (SMB) surface mount package, ensuring mechanical compatibility with existing PCB layouts and assembly processes.
Q: Why is the operating temperature range different for SMBJ78CE3/TR13?
A: SMBJ78CE3/TR13 from Microchip Technology specifies an extended lower temperature limit of -65°C compared to -55°C for other parts. This provides additional thermal margin for applications operating in extreme cold environments.
Q: Are all substitute parts RoHS compliant?
A: Yes. All listed substitutes carry ROHS3 compliance certification, meeting current environmental and regulatory requirements.
